Large Tube, Air Intake At the Back

Unlike many blowers which offer a narrow nozzle and air intake on the side or at the bottom, the DeWalt XR Brushless uses an axial fan design with a large tube (3.5 inches in diameter). The air intake at the back helps to maximize power – and also grabs your pants occasionally, but that’s not a big problem 🙂

The wide nozzle unleashes a large air mass (400 CFM) but at a slower speed (only 90 mph) – and that presents an advantage and disadvantage as well. It makes this unit very effective for blowing away dry dirt, debris and leaves, especially on hard surfaces like driveways, sidewalks, decks, trailer interiors or garages. The output covers a large area and the cleaning is much faster compared to other cordless blowers.

On the other hand, the large tube and lower speed doesn’t enable concentrating the power into one spot which makes it less effective against stickier debris. Also, don’t expect a performance of gas machines – it simply doesn’t have enough power for wet or deeply layered leaves.

Variable Trigger – Very Useful

A great feature is the variable trigger – you can control the power easily just by pressing it less or more and also lock the speed so no further holding of the trigger is necessary.

This system works a lor better than the on/off+turbo button+thumbwheel on GreenWorks 24322 for example. No pushing of several buttons to get a full throttle, just pressing a trigger.

Also, you would appreciate it whenever you need a gentler air flow, for example when working near flowers or when you need to gather leaves without sending them flying around. Plus it enables even quick bursts of air instead of a continuous stream (watch the video above at 1:56).

Great Battery Working Time

Another advantage of the DeWalt 20V blower is the battery system. The 5ah battery offers very good run time (20 minutes on full blast) and the recharge is fast as well – about one hour.

As with other lithium batteries, the power doesn’t fade – and there’s also a 3 LEDs indicator of remaining power.

And of course, it’s compatible with other DeWalt 20-Volt power tools.

Frequently asked questions:

How should I treat the battery to ensure maximum lifetime?

Always store the batteries inside your house in reasonable temperatures – never leave them on direct sun or outdoors during winter! It is also advisable to recharge the battery as soon as it is out of power.

Is a charger included?

If you get the version with a battery included, a charger is present as well.

Are there any accessories I should buy?

Most likely not, only if you have a large yard, you might consider a spare battery.

Is there any maintenance needed?

No, the motor is an enclosed unit so no maintenance is required. Just ensure a proper care to the battery (see above) and clean the machine from debris and dirt.
